By Charles Pekow — Complete Streets plans should not only focus on building bicycle infrastructure but also emphasize the importance of ongoing maintenance. Signs need periodic replacement, and cracks in pavement require consistent repair, according to a study by Toole Design Group commissioned by the Federal Highway Administration (FHWA).
